17 Don’t rejoice when your enemy falls.
Don’t let your heart be glad when he is overthrown; 18 lest Yahweh see it, and it displease him,
and he turn away his wrath from him.

19 Don’t fret yourself because of evildoers;
neither be envious of the wicked: 20 for there will be no reward to the evil man;
and the lamp of the wicked shall be snuffed out.
